PHYSICAL THERAPY
Fly High has three pediatric physical therapists and one physical therapy assistant all are certified for DMI techniques with experience in orthopedics, neurologic, genetic, and many other developmental challenges. We provide rehabilitation and habilitation services to push post operative needs and long term care. Our PT department works closely with durable medical equipment and orthotic/prosthetic companies to assist and provide necessary tools to maximize independence and improve quality care. As part of our clinic, we have several adaptive tricycles, gait trainers, walkers, and crutches to ensure the right equipment is ordered.

Children may benefit from physical therapy if they have developmental delays, difficulty with balance or coordination, weakness, walking challenges, or a medical diagnosis that affects movement.
